Output d3d052a7dfde2866ab89007632451674fa1298933c02e5f39b43e4a19e391231:47

value
100000000
script pubkey
OP_0 OP_PUSHBYTES_20 04a674faba93580cc6ded246de599bb359f2bc87
address
bc1qqjn8f746jdvqe3k76frdukvmkdvl90y8v038hg
transaction
d3d052a7dfde2866ab89007632451674fa1298933c02e5f39b43e4a19e391231
spent
true